Voice Pass-Thru

Voice pass—thru allows access to the voice recognition commands on the cell phone. See your cell phone manufacturer's user guide to see if the cell phone supports this feature.

To access contacts stored in the cell phone:

2. Say “Bluetooth.” This command can be skipped.
3. Say “Voice.” The system responds “OK, accessing <phone name>.”

The cell phone's normal prompt messages will go through their cycle according to the phone's operating instructions.
